Lesson notes emails are emails that can be sent after a teacher completes a lesson. Lesson notes can include details about the lesson as well as any notes entered by the teacher in the "Shared Notes" field.

Sending Lesson Notes

In order to send your clients lesson notes, the following conditions must be met:

  1. The family and/or student profile must have a valid email address.

  2. The "Receive Lesson Notes" setting is enabled on the student and/or family's profile.

  3. There must be notes entered in the "Shared Notes" field.

  4. The "Email Shared Notes" option must be checked when completing the lesson.

A third requirement exists for a teacher to send lesson notes: If the "Send Lesson Notes" option is not visible, it is likely due to permission settings associated with the teacher's user account. This permission controls whether a user can email or share lesson notes from the Complete Lesson form.

  1. You must set the "Send Lesson Notes" permission setting on the teacher's profile to "On", otherwise the "Email Shared Notes" checkbox will not be displayed on the complete lesson form. Only users with administrative privileges can modify permissions for other users. If you do not have access to the permissions settings, contact your company administrator for assistance. To enable this permission, navigate to the teacher's profile under Employees > Employee List, edit the "User Access & Permissions" section, set the "Send Lesson Notes" permission to On, and save the changes.
